if you are going to rent a skiff then yes, definitely hit the bait barge up for some live bait. With a boat the possibilities are endless, however I would try out by the jetty fishing live bait. I have heard that the PCH bridge by boat is also a good place to fish for halibut as well.

For bass, if you are using live bait I would say go with a fly line with maybe a 1/4 oz bullet weight or egg sinker to get the bait towards the bottom around the docks and mooring buoys
